 | +/** | 
 | + * enum nl80211_sae_pwe_mechanism - The mechanism(s) allowed for SAE PWE | 
 | + *	derivation. Applicable only when WPA3-Personal SAE authentication is | 
 | + *	used. | 
 | + * | 
 | + * @NL80211_SAE_PWE_UNSPECIFIED: not specified, used internally to indicate that | 
 | + *	attribute is not present from userspace. | 
 | + * @NL80211_SAE_PWE_HUNT_AND_PECK: hunting-and-pecking loop only | 
 | + * @NL80211_SAE_PWE_HASH_TO_ELEMENT: hash-to-element only | 
 | + * @NL80211_SAE_PWE_BOTH: both hunting-and-pecking loop and hash-to-element | 
 | + *	can be used. | 
 | + */ | 
 | +enum nl80211_sae_pwe_mechanism { | 
 | +	NL80211_SAE_PWE_UNSPECIFIED, | 
 | +	NL80211_SAE_PWE_HUNT_AND_PECK, | 
 | +	NL80211_SAE_PWE_HASH_TO_ELEMENT, | 
 | +	NL80211_SAE_PWE_BOTH, | 
 | +}; |

 | +/** | 
 | + * enum nl80211_sar_specs_attrs - Attributes for SAR power limit specs | 
 | + * | 
 | + * @NL80211_SAR_ATTR_SPECS_POWER: Required (s32)value to specify the actual | 
 | + *	power limit value in units of 0.25 dBm if type is | 
 | + *	NL80211_SAR_TYPE_POWER. (i.e., a value of 44 represents 11 dBm). | 
 | + *	0 means userspace doesn't have SAR limitation on this associated range. | 
 | + * | 
 | + * @NL80211_SAR_ATTR_SPECS_RANGE_INDEX: Required (u32) value to specify the | 
 | + *	index of exported freq range table and the associated power limitation | 
 | + *	is applied to this range. | 
 | + * | 
 | + *	Userspace isn't required to set all the ranges advertised by WLAN driver, | 
 | + *	and userspace can skip some certain ranges. These skipped ranges don't | 
 | + *	have SAR limitations, and they are same as setting the | 
 | + *	%NL80211_SAR_ATTR_SPECS_POWER to any unreasonable high value because any | 
 | + *	value higher than regulatory allowed value just means SAR power | 
 | + *	limitation is removed, but it's required to set at least one range. | 
 | + *	It's not allowed to set duplicated range in one SET operation. | 
 | + * | 
 | + *	Every SET operation overwrites previous SET operation. | 
 | + * | 
 | + * @NL80211_SAR_ATTR_SPECS_START_FREQ: Required (u32) value to specify the start | 
 | + *	frequency of this range edge when registering SAR capability to wiphy. | 
 | + *	It's not a channel center frequency. The unit is kHz. | 
 | + * | 
 | + * @NL80211_SAR_ATTR_SPECS_END_FREQ: Required (u32) value to specify the end | 
 | + *	frequency of this range edge when registering SAR capability to wiphy. | 
 | + *	It's not a channel center frequency. The unit is kHz. | 
 | + * | 
 | + * @__NL80211_SAR_ATTR_SPECS_LAST: Internal | 
 | + * @NL80211_SAR_ATTR_SPECS_MAX: highest sar specs attribute | 
 | + */ | 
 | +enum nl80211_sar_specs_attrs { | 
 | +	__NL80211_SAR_ATTR_SPECS_INVALID, | 
 | + | 
 | +	NL80211_SAR_ATTR_SPECS_POWER, | 
 | +	NL80211_SAR_ATTR_SPECS_RANGE_INDEX, | 
 | +	NL80211_SAR_ATTR_SPECS_START_FREQ, | 
 | +	NL80211_SAR_ATTR_SPECS_END_FREQ, | 
 | + | 
 | +	__NL80211_SAR_ATTR_SPECS_LAST, | 
 | +	NL80211_SAR_ATTR_SPECS_MAX = __NL80211_SAR_ATTR_SPECS_LAST - 1, | 
 | +}; |
